Still Strong After 18 Years — I bought this car in 1997 with just under 70,000 miles on it. I planned for it to be a 5-6 year run before buying another. After 9 years, this is still a great car. I consider replacing it every year, but it's low cost of operation and very few repairs (and minor ones at that) have been excellent. Now, with over 215,000 miles, it runs almost as well as it did at 70,000.

Don't Buy One, But Gets You From Place To Place With Modest Reliability — We got this used with a blown head gasket. After numerous engine and cooling system repairs, we got it on the road and it's been running decent ever since. It gets horrible fuel mileage, but acceleration and braking are good for an SUV, its luxury features are nice, and it hasn't broken down in ages.

1991 Ford Explorer 2dr Sport — Good Power delivered by the 4.0l engine and a 5 spd manual. Does not do well in snow in 2wd, but 4wd is fine. However the push button 4wd is not a great system.
